In 1982, he joined the Midwest's largest contingency search group, Professional Career Development in Kansas City, Missouri, led by the late David Crawford, a powerful contributor to the industry. Within 18 months, Peter had become the highest producing recruiter among 150 colleagues. He had an unusual style. He pulled rather than pushed. He listened more to vocal tonality than vocal content. A recruiting call was developed that never discussed a position, only the goals of the candidate. He also built a specialty team of talented candidates that attracted some of the most forward thinking corporations. The core of Peter's methodologies was an investigation into the values of clients and candidates. That demonstrated his genuine interest in their professional goals. This interest held their loyalty long enough for him to work without competition. Peter held the top 2 production rankings among 150 recruiters, for 4 years consecutively. When this system proved to be predictable to recruiters who were not 'naturals' and when the system could be taught to non-seasoned rookies and produced consistent effectiveness...he bottled it. The Morgan consulting Group was formed.
Peter Leffkowitz founded Morgan Consulting Group, Inc. in 1986. The company has serviced a client base of 5,100 staffing firms in the US, Canada, South Africa, New Zealand and Australia. He conducts 3-5 training events monthly; a mix of
2 day recruiter marathon workshops in major cities and 2-3 day intensive recruiter and
management clinics at his Tall Pony Ranch, outside of Kansas City, Missouri. Peter, together with his staff, is constantly developing new products and tools for recruiters and their management. The Morgan Consulting Group is the world's largest supplier of
training products to the staffing industry.
